I've got a Core 2 Duo E4300 1.80Ghz, currently not overclocked, using an Arctic Freezer 7 pro for cooling.

At idle it's about 42-44 degrees, rising to high around 58 when under load.
I don't currently have any case fans but am looking at getting some soon.

However, I've noticed the heatsink doesn't get warm at all, I can touch it anytime and it's not warm, does this sound like the heat isn't transferring properly between the CPU and heatsink or is it normal?

I usually keep the fan on the 'silent' setting so it's spinning at around 1100rpm, but the temps don't change more than 1 or 2 degrees if I have it faster.

Overclocking can take the temps up by 10 degrees.


thanks
 
I've now got some case fans. 1x120mm on the front blowing in and 2x80mm fans (1 on the back, 1 on the side) blowing out and the temps haven't changed.
 
I think I'll get some Arctic Silver 5 and re-seat the heatsink as suggested
